bang c2

bang c2

Pricing
Free to install. Additional charges may apply.
Highlights
Popular with businesses in Hong Kong SAR
Use directly in Shopify admin
Rating
5.0 (99,678)
Developer
bang c2

bang c2

bang c2 Khám phá sức mạnh của K8s trên GitHub! Tận dụng các công cụ và tài nguyên để triển khai và quản lý ứng dụng container một cách hiệu quả.

bang c2 Khám phá sức mạnh của K8s trên GitHub! Tận dụng các công cụ và tài nguyên để triển khai và quản lý ứng dụng container một cách hiệu quả. more
Highlights
Popular with businesses in Hong Kong SAR
Use directly in Shopify admin

Languages

English, Chinese (Simplified), French, German, Italian, Japanese, Korean, Portuguese (Brazil), Spanish, and Turkish

Works with

Pricing

Free

Free to install

K8s Github và Lợi ích của nó

K8s là gì?

K8s, hay Kubernetes, là một hệ thống mã nguồn mở mạnh mẽ để tự động hóa việc triển khai, mở rộng và quản lý các ứng dụng container. Sản phẩm này giúp các nhà phát triển và quản trị viên hệ thống quản lý các container như Docker một cách dễ dàng hơn và hiệu quả hơn. K8s hỗ trợ khả năng phục hồi, tự động mở rộng và quản lý lưu lượng truy cập, từ đó giúp đảm bảo ứng dụng luôn hoạt động ổn định. Điều này đặc biệt quan trọng trong môi trường đám mây, nơi mà các ứng dụng cần phải linh hoạt đáp ứng với nhu cầu thay đổi nhanh chóng.

Github trong quản lý mã nguồn

Github là một nền tảng quản lý mã nguồn hàng đầu, cho phép các nhà phát triển lưu trữ, theo dõi và quản lý các dự án phần mềm của họ. Nó hỗ trợ làm việc nhóm, cho phép nhiều nhà phát triển có thể cùng làm việc trên cùng một dự án một cách hiệu quả. Với Github, bạn có thể tổ chức mã nguồn, ghi chú các thay đổi, và theo dõi các lỗi phát sinh. Ngoài ra, Github còn cung cấp nhiều công cụ hỗ trợ như kiểm tra tự động và vượt bậc, giúp tối ưu hóa quy trình phát triển phần mềm.

Kết nối giữa K8s và Github

Việc tích hợp K8s với Github mang lại nhiều lợi ích cho quá trình phát triển ứng dụng. Các nhà phát triển có thể dễ dàng triển khai mã nguồn trực tiếp từ Github lên các cluster K8s, giúp rút ngắn thời gian phát triển và tăng cường hiệu quả làm việc. Việc này không chỉ mang lại sự tiện lợi cho các quy trình CI/CD mà còn giúp duy trì tính nhất quán trong việc triển khai ứng dụng.

Thực tiễn tốt nhất khi dùng K8s với Github

Để tận dụng tối đa lợi ích từ sự kết hợp giữa K8s và Github, các nhà phát triển nên áp dụng một số thực tiễn tốt nhất. Đầu tiên, hãy thiết lập quy trình CI/CD tự động hóa. Thứ hai, quản lý và cấu hình các file deployment một cách hợp lý trên Github. Cuối cùng, cần thường xuyên khảo sát và tối ưu hóa chính sách bảo mật cho các container cũng như các dự án trên Github. Việc này không những giúp giảm thiểu rủi ro mà còn bảo vệ mã nguồn trước các mối đe dọa.

Những thách thức khi tích hợp K8s với Github

Các vấn đề bảo mật

Mặc dù việc sử dụng K8s và Github mang lại nhiều ưu điểm, nhưng vẫn có những thách thức cần phải lưu ý. Một trong những vấn đề lớn nhất là bảo mật. Khi triển khai ứng dụng lên môi trường K8s, cần phải đảm bảo rằng các container được an toàn và không chứa mã độc hoặc lỗ hổng bảo mật. Bên cạnh đó, việc quản lý quyền truy cập đến mã nguồn trên Github cũng cần phải được thực hiện một cách cẩn thận để tránh các rủi ro không đáng có.

Quản lý tài nguyên

Quản lý tài nguyên trong K8s cũng có thể gặp khó khăn, đặc biệt là khi kích thước dự án tăng lên và số lượng container cũng nhiều hơn. Điều này đòi hỏi các nhà phát triển phải có chiến lược rõ ràng để phân bổ tài nguyên hiệu quả và duy trì sự ổn định trong hoạt động của ứng dụng. Sử dụng các công cụ giám sát và phân tích là một cách hữu hiệu để quản lý tài nguyên cũng như tối ưu hóa hiệu suất ứng dụng.

Đào tạo nhân sự

Cuối cùng, việc đào tạo nhân sự cũng là một thách thức khi tích hợp K8s với Github. Đội ngũ phát triển cần có kiến thức vững về cả hai nền tảng để có thể khai thác tối đa các tính năng mà chúng mang lại. Các khóa đào tạo về K8s và Github thường xuyên sẽ giúp đội ngũ phát triển nắm bắt được những công nghệ mới nhất và cải thiện quy trình phát triển ứng dụng của họ.

Hướng đi tương lai

Việc phát triển và tích hợp K8s với Github sẽ tiếp tục gia tăng trong tương lai. Khi ngành công nghiệp công nghệ thông tin ngày càng phát triển, nhu cầu về tự động hóa và quản lý ứng dụng cũng sẽ tăng lên. Điều này tạo ra cơ hội cho các nhà phát triển sáng tạo và phát triển các công cụ mới nhằm cải thiện quá trình phát triển phần mềm, từ đó mang lại giá trị cao nhất cho người dùng. Hãy chuẩn bị cho tương lai với tạo ra và áp dụng những công nghệ tiên tiến nhất trong việc triển khai ứng dụng.

Câu hỏi thường gặp (FAQ)

Câu hỏi 1: K8s và Github có thể tích hợp như thế nào?

Người dùng có thể tích hợp K8s với Github bằng cách thiết lập quy trình CI/CD tự động hóa, giúp dễ dàng triển khai mã nguồn từ Github lên K8s.

Câu hỏi 2: Có cần đào tạo để sử dụng K8s và Github không?

Có, đội ngũ phát triển cần có kiến thức về cả K8s và Github để tối ưu hóa quy trình phát triển và quản lý mã nguồn.

Câu hỏi 3: Các vấn đề bảo mật cần lưu ý khi sử dụng K8s với Github là gì?

Cần đảm bảo rằng các container an toàn, không có mã độc và quản lý quyền truy cập đến mã nguồn trên Github một cách cẩn thận để tránh rủi ro.

All charges are billed in USD.

Support

App support provided by bang c2.

Developer

bang c2

7783 Bristol Pkwy, Suite 896, Culver City, CA, 93787, US

Launched

October 2 2, 2024

More apps like this

Free to install
Tìm hiểu về bệnh tiểu đường với slide thuyết trình chuyên nghiệp "diabetesmellitusppt". Nội dung rõ ràng, dễ hiểu, giúp bạn nắm vững kiến thức về tiểu đường.
Free to install
Tải app Fun88 bằng điện thoại để trải nghiệm cá cược trực tuyến hấp dẫn nhất. Đừng bỏ lỡ cơ hội dễ dàng truy cập và đặt cược mọi lúc, mọi nơi!
Free to install
Khám phá keonhacai tỷ lệ bóng đá trực tiếp hôm nay để cập nhật thông tin mới nhất về trận đấu và tỷ lệ cược hấp dẫn. Theo dõi ngay để không bỏ lỡ cơ hội!

Want to add an app?

Try Shopify free for 3 days